## The Rise of AI-Powered Design Tools
Artificial intelligence (AI) has become an integral part of the design world, transforming the way we create and interact with digital products. Designers can now leverage AI to automate repetitive tasks, generate new ideas, and even predict user behavior. Some of the key AI-powered design tools to watch include:
* Generative design platforms that use machine learning algorithms to create unique designs and products
* AI-driven design assistants that help with tasks such as color palette creation and typography selection
* User experience (UX) design tools that utilize machine learning to analyze user behavior and provide data-driven insights
## The Shift to Cloud-Based Design Tools
Cloud-based design tools have taken the industry by storm, offering flexibility, scalability, and accessibility. With cloud-based tools, designers can collaborate with team members across the globe, work on projects from anywhere, and access their files from any device. Some of the leading cloud-based design tools include:
* Adobe Creative Cloud, which offers a suite of creative apps for graphic design, video editing, and more
* Sketch, a popular digital design tool that allows designers to create and prototype user interfaces
* Figma, a cloud-based design tool that enables real-time collaboration and commenting
